Lawn Border Installation in Citrus County, FL
Lawn border installation involves creating defined edges around garden beds, pathways, or lawn areas to enhance the overall appearance and organization of outdoor spaces. This service typically covers projects such as installing brick, stone, plastic, or metal borders to clearly separate different landscaping elements, prevent soil or mulch from spilling into grass, and provide a neat, polished look. Homeowners often seek this service to improve curb appeal, maintain clean boundaries, and add a finished touch to their landscape designs.
Before requesting lawn border installation, property owners should consider the types of materials they prefer, the size and shape of the borders, and the specific areas they want to define. It’s also helpful to understand the existing landscape conditions, such as soil type and grade, to ensure proper installation. Clarifying the desired aesthetic, budget, and any maintenance preferences can help in selecting the most suitable border options for the property.

Lawn Border Installation Questions
What is lawn border installation? It involves adding a defined edge along garden beds, walkways, or lawns to create a neat, finished appearance.
What materials are used for lawn borders? Common options include plastic, metal, stone, brick, and wood, chosen to match the landscape style.
What are the benefits of installing lawn borders? They help contain mulch and soil, prevent grass from spreading, and enhance curb appeal.
What types of projects typically include lawn border installation? Projects often involve defining garden beds, creating pathways, or separating different lawn areas for better organization.
